Virginia Wine In My Pocket - According to the Travel Channel, "Virginia is carving its own niche in the little black books of savvy wine lovers searching for the next big thing."
Virginia Wine in My Pocket is a guide for travelers in Virginia wine country. Whether you are looking for a day-trip with friends, a romantic weekend, a week-long wine adventure, or a quick stop as you're passing through, we'll help you find your way.
We are Virginia travel writers Rick Collier and Nancy Bauer, and we’ve spent a decade following the growth of Virginia's wine country, from a 65-winery footnote to a global rising star with 190 wineries, international acclaim, and a multi-million dollar travel industry.
We’ve personally visited nearly 160 wineries in Virginia, and we’ll share our favorites. We also include our “Best of” recommendations, including Best for Group Outings, Best for Romance, and Best Views.
